How to Convert ETH to BTC

If you have some Ethereum (ETH) and want some Bitcoin (BTC), simply go to Flyp.me and click “I have ETH” and “I get BTC.” The crypto is then easily entered. You input the Bitcoin address where you want to receive the BTC in the destination wallet address area. It is recommended that you sign up for an ETH return wallet to receive an automatic refund if the swap is canceled.

Before clicking “FLYP NOW,” double-check the information. A single click results in an immediate transaction.

When the swap is complete, the BTC is sent to the wallet address specified in the previous step. Depending on network congestion and the number of confirmations required, the deal usually takes a few minutes. To conclude with the last step, to receive an output ID for the transaction, which serves as verification that you got BTC.
